Basketball Preview: Wildwood Wildcats vs. Celebration Storm
Having just played yesterday, the Wildwood Wildcats will get right back to it and host the Celebration Storm at 7:30 p.m. on Wednesday. Wildwood knows how to get points on the board -- the team has finished with 55 points or more in their past seven contests -- so hopefully Celebration likes a good challenge.
On Tuesday, Wildwood was within striking distance but couldn't close the gap as they fell 64-60 to South Lake. The game marked the Wildcats' lowest-scoring matchup so far this season.
Despite the defeat, Wildwood saw an underclassman step up: sophomore Travonte Cousizan posted eight points.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Celebration). They managed a 72-68 win over Bayside on Friday. The victory made it back-to-back wins for the Storm.
Wildwood better focus on containing Triston McNeal and Braden Plaisted as the pair were huge in Celebration's win. McNeal went 6 for 14 on his way to 19 points in addition to seven boards and five steals, while Plaisted went 5 of 10 on his way to 19 points. The team also got some help courtesy of Joshua Miller, who put up eight points and five steals.
The victory got Celebration back to even at 3-3. As for Wildwood, their loss dropped their record down to 5-2.
